The editors of The Review invite writers that live in Washington, D.C., Maryland, Virginia, and beyond, to submit poems for publication.

  Submissions must include:

  1. Name of the poet
  2. Address of the poet
  3. Email of the poet
  4. Two to four poems
  5. Bio of the poet

Submissions are reviewed on a rolling basis, generally within three months of submission.  View the magazine website online: https://midatlanticreview.com.

Simultaneous to the ongoing open call, from January 22 to March 10, 2024 submissions are being accepted for a special section, Celebrating Black History. Selection of works for that section will be made by editors Rebecca Bishophall, Khadijah Z. Ali-Coleman, and Carolivia Herron. If submitting for that special section, please note that in your submission. There is a space in the online submission form to do so.
